A further vital aspect of CNC technologies is definitely the CNC axis. A CNC axis refers to the directional actions that a machine can accomplish, for example X, Y, and Z motions for 3-dimensional fabrication. The more axes a CNC equipment has, the more advanced and intricate the component it could possibly produce. A three-axis CNC equipment can transfer in 3 directions, which makes it well suited for simple pieces, although four-axis or five-axis machines present rotational actions that let for really in depth and multi-sided machining devoid of continuously repositioning the workpiece. For industries that have to have Superior parts, understanding and making use of the right CNC axis configuration is vital. From manufacturing turbine blades to crafting customized automotive areas, the CNC axis method would be the spine of economical, higher-precision machining.
